Schmidt Intelligent Motion and Control
Schmidt offers standard programmable “force applying” motion control modules from 180lbs to nearly 34,000lbs. The PC4000 controller is a CNC/PLC/PC controller with a windows user interface. It can communicate with external I/O for functioning test tooling and receive inputs from various analog and digital devices. It has several connectivity options for transferring results of test data such RS-232, Serial and Ethernet. The PC4000 also has capability for various relationship graphic displays using control tool software.

Schmidt Test Machine
Using the Schmidt Servo “force applying” modules in conjunction with other mechanical systems and sensor technology; testing and calibration of several different type of systems are possible. These systems can be used to satisfy production product testing requirements where controlled linear force is related to other functional elements such as distance, fluid flow, force, torque, time, speed and electrical output.
